TUP

Tupperware Brands Corporation TUP

Trading inactive

Net profit

EBITDA

P/E Ratio

Capitalization

Performance

Periode TUP NRDE FGH LL SOLO AMV MYT SLNA CZOO NCNC
6M -47.06 % 51.52 % -26.19 % -58.23 % -49.36 % -94.16 % 0.00 % -90.02 % -57.46 % 1 206.25 %
YTD -75.00 % 61.29 % -12.68 % -77.97 % -35.25 % -83.48 % 0.00 % -83.24 % -36.35 % 646.43 %
1Y -74.76 % 17.65 % -38.00 % -73.71 % -59.19 % -99.39 % 447.95 % -94.44 % -95.24 % -48.40 %
3Y -97.85 % 42.86 % -50.79 % -95.72 % -95.17 % -99.39 % -55.92 % -99.93 % -99.97 % -98.95 %
5Y -96.87 % 42.86 % -37.06 % -92.88 % -93.72 % -99.39 % -81.05 % -99.93 % -99.97 % -98.94 %
10Y -99.25 % 42.86 % -73.56 % -98.52 % -96.58 % -99.39 % -98.31 % -99.93 % -99.97 % -98.94 %
From the beginning -98.79 % 42.86 % 230.67 % -96.78 % -96.58 % -99.39 % -98.31 % -99.93 % -99.97 % -98.94 %

Dividend

Tupperware Brands Corporation